Abstract

These two Workshops were the first part of a multi-year programme, funded by Newton Bhabha Fund, using colleagues from the UK and India, to support development of a more research-based pedagogy in Indian universities and colleges. The Workshops were developed from a pilot in Pune in March 2016. In total, over 150 university lecturers attended the two Workshops and participated in three days of training and development. The detailed programmes are given later in this report but the Workshops’ intended outcomes were to support Indian teachers as they: explored the nature and purpose of Research-Based Pedagogical Tools (RBPT) considered implementation opportunities and issues for RBPTs at their own colleges acquired RBPT-development skills created a draft of an RBPT suitable for their own college linked with other teachers facing similar challenges
